The document discusses several types of copyright infringement including composition infringement, song plagiarism, and artwork infringement. Composition infringement involves using significant parts of a copyrighted story without permission. Song plagiarism is common due to the limited number of musical notes but can involve directly copying melodies, vocals, or the overall sound of a song. Artwork infringement is easy on the internet where people can easily copy others' ideas and pass them off as their own. All of these infringements negatively impact original creators and are violations of copyright protection.
